If rollback_index is specified use it in the dice chain of pVM Ideally the subcomponents part of the payload node should have both version and security_version, but this is not the case for now. Hence we just override the security_version with the value of rollback_index. Bug: 378681279 Test: atest MicrodroidTests Change-Id: I3c4ecb0f7d725bd76347bdac1caa62b3c9106e06
Android Virtualization Framework (AVF) provides secure and private execution environments for executing code. AVF is ideal for security-oriented use cases that require stronger isolation assurances over those offered by Android’s app sandbox.
Visit our public doc site to learn more about what AVF is, what it is for, and how it is structured. This repository contains source code for userspace components of AVF.
